The Xiketelihala ritual in Jilin Jiutai is mainly spread in Mangka Manchus Township, Dongha and Hujia Xiaohantun Township. The family of God as the main ancestors of the "sacrificial" and nature of God as the main body in the "Wild Festival" retained by Xiketelihala .which is typical of the Manchus shamans ritual. The results show that,although the Xiketelihala ritual music has certain aesthetic features, it is still a form of practical music resulted by nature worship and ancestor worship;Due to a large number of them retained the original elements of musical culture, so we see it as a reflection of the "animistic view" of the native music.At the moment, the vicinity in Jiutai of the Manchus shamans ritual produced a structural change. On the one hand, human dependence on natural forces is gradually weakened, resulting in the existing functions of shamans ritual has been lost in the process of urbanization and living environment brought about by rapid changes in lifestyle; On the other hand, the state's policy emphasis on traditional culture, as well as ethnic identity needs, combined with the commercialization of the catalytic factors,to make shamans culture, showing a quiet revival of the momentum; So, Manchus shamans ritual presents a situation that "Wild Harvest" gradual demise but the "sacrificial" is still alive situation.This paper used "thick description" theory of musical anthropology,by the method of combining morphological analysis and the used of cultural background, This paper efforted to explore the basic characteristics of ritual music of the Xiketelihala, and thus revealled the Manchus shamans ritual music and cultural property; at the same time,it provided an overall live case study China's northeast region Altaic shamans music of various nationalities.
